Searched refs:num_mats (Results 1 - 7 of 7) sorted by relevance

/gem5/ext/mcpat/cacti/
H A Dbank.cc163 power.readOp.leakage += mat.power.readOp.leakage * dp.num_mats;
164 power.readOp.gate_leakage += mat.power.readOp.gate_leakage * dp.num_mats;
178 power.readOp.leakage += mat.power.readOp.leakage * dp.num_mats;
179 power.readOp.gate_leakage += mat.power.readOp.gate_leakage * dp.num_mats;
181 power.searchOp.dynamic += mat.power.searchOp.dynamic * dp.num_mats;
H A Dmat.h111 int num_mats; member in class:Mat
H A Dparameter.cc433 num_mats = num_mats_h_dir * num_mats_v_dir;
445 num_mats = num_mats_h_dir * num_mats_v_dir;
446 num_do_b_mat = MAX((num_subarrays / num_mats) * num_c_subarray /
451 (num_subarrays / num_mats))) {
501 num_act_mats_hor_dir_sl = num_mats_h_dir;//TODO: this is unnecessary, since search op, num_mats is used
551 //*num_subarrays/num_mats; bits per mat of CAM/FA is as same as cache,
556 num_si_b_mat = tagbits;//*num_subarrays/num_mats;
566 num_addr_b_row_dec += _log2(num_subarrays / num_mats);
567 int number_subbanks = num_mats / num_act_mats_hor_dir;
H A Dparameter.h286 int num_mats; // only for leakage computation -- the number of mats per bank member in class:DynamicParameter
H A DUcache.cc248 int num_mats = uca->bank.dp.num_mats; local
442 ptr_array->power_searchline.searchOp.dynamic *= num_mats;
445 ptr_array->power_searchline_precharge.searchOp.dynamic *= num_mats;
447 ptr_array->power_matchlines.searchOp.dynamic *= num_mats;
450 ptr_array->power_matchline_precharge.searchOp.dynamic *= num_mats;
H A Drouter.cc150 dyn_p.num_mats = 1;
H A Dmat.cc57 num_mats(dp.num_mats),
64 num_subarrays_per_mat(dp.num_subarrays / dp.num_mats),
1234 // lkgIdlePh * num_sa_subarray * 4 * (num_mats - num_act_mats_hor_dir);

Completed in 16 milliseconds